Experiment one compared the difference in growth among 1202, 5C, 420A, and ‘Kyoho’ grape cuttings. Experiment two investigated the effect of mentioned root stocks on berry quality of Sakurai Kyoho. In the first experiment, budburst, root, aboveground part, cutting wood, canopy and shoot, leaf area, and number of leaves and internodes of the three rootstocks and ‘Kyoho’ cuttings were periodically sampled and measured on 29 May (90 days after cutting), 26 June (118 days after cutting), 18 September (202 days after cutting) 2009, and 29 January 2010 (336 days after cutting). The result showed that fresh weight of cutting woods of 1202 was greater than the others on the first measurement but not different from the others later. Fresh weight of root was significantly different between 1202 and 5C cuttings on 29 May but was not different on the other measuring dates. Fresh weight of shoot of 5C was greatest on all sampling dates. Lengths of shoots were significantly different between 5C and ‘Kyoho’ cuttings on all sampling dates. 5C cuttings had the earliest budburst followed by 120c, 420A, and Kyoho. Fresh weight of aboveground part was greatest in 5C. Overall, 5C had the best growth while Kyoho had the poorest growth. The result was similar to the performance of mature ‘Kyoho’ vines on the mentioned root system. Nevertheless, optimal growth and yield can be managed in mature own-rooted ‘Kyoho’ vines regardless of the short longevity, weak disease resistance, and relative low cropload. In the second experiment, fruit clusters of own-rooted ‘Sakurai Kyoho’ and grafted vines on 1202, 5C, and 420A rootstocks were harvest and berry quality, i.e. number of berries per cluster, weight of fruit cluster and berries, total soluble solids content, berry skin coloration, and berry shedding, at harvest and after cold storage was periodically measured. The result showed that berries from own-rooted vines and vines on 420A rootstock had the best overall quality.
